數(shù)字式溫度計(jì)DS18B20的特性及應(yīng)用
發(fā)布時(shí)間:2008/5/27 0:00:00 訪問(wèn)次數(shù):1241
摘要:ds18b20是美國(guó)dallas公司生產(chǎn)的可完全替代ds1820的全新型單線數(shù)字式溫度計(jì)。文中介紹了ds18b20的性能結(jié)構(gòu)和與ds1820比較所具有的不同特點(diǎn),說(shuō)明了ds18b20的使用要求。給出了ds18b20與單片機(jī)成成的測(cè)溫系統(tǒng)的應(yīng)用電路和檢測(cè)流程。 關(guān)鍵詞:單線器件 數(shù)字式溫度儀 ds18b20 1 引言 ds18b20是美國(guó)dallas公司生產(chǎn)的一線式數(shù)字式溫度計(jì)芯片,它具有結(jié)構(gòu)簡(jiǎn)單,不需外接元件,采用一根i/o數(shù)據(jù)線既可供電又可傳輸數(shù)據(jù)、并可由用戶設(shè)置溫度報(bào)警界限等特點(diǎn),可廣泛用于食品庫(kù)、冷庫(kù)、糧庫(kù)等需要控制溫度的地方。ds18b20是ds1820的改進(jìn)型產(chǎn)品,但該產(chǎn)品具有比ds1820更好的性能,目前,該產(chǎn)品已成為ds1820的替代品而在溫控系統(tǒng)中得到廣泛的應(yīng)用。 2 ds18b20性能特點(diǎn) 與dallas公司生產(chǎn)的ds1820相比,ds18b20具有如下特點(diǎn): ●在-10℃~+85℃范圍內(nèi),ds18b20具有±0.5℃的精度。因而ds18b20在和ds1820的測(cè)溫精度相同時(shí),具有更寬廣的溫度范圍。 ●分辨率為9~12位(包括1位符號(hào)位),并可由編程決定具體位數(shù); ●ds18b20的轉(zhuǎn)換時(shí)間與設(shè)定的分辨率有關(guān),當(dāng)設(shè)定為9位時(shí),最大轉(zhuǎn)換時(shí)間為93.75ms;10位時(shí)的轉(zhuǎn)換時(shí)間為187.5ms;11位時(shí)為375ms;12位時(shí)為750ms; ●電源電壓范圍為3.0v~5.5v; ●內(nèi)含程序設(shè)置寄存器,可用來(lái)設(shè)置分辨率位數(shù),該寄存器是ds1820所沒(méi)有的。其格式為: tm r1 r0 1 1 1 1 1 其中,tm為測(cè)試模式位,為1表示測(cè)試模式,為0表示工作模式,出廠時(shí)該位設(shè)為0,且不可改變。r1和r0的設(shè)置組合與溫度分辨率有關(guān),具體關(guān)系見(jiàn)表1。
表1 溫度分辨率的設(shè)置 r1 r2 分辨率的設(shè)置組合 0 0 9位 0 1 10位 1 0 11位 1 1 12信 ●片內(nèi)帶有64位激光rom:從高位算起,該rom有一個(gè)字節(jié)的crc校驗(yàn)碼,6個(gè)字節(jié)的產(chǎn)品序號(hào)和一個(gè)字節(jié)的家庭代碼。對(duì)于家庭代碼,ds1820是10h,ds18b20是28h。 ●內(nèi)含溫度數(shù)據(jù)寄存器:該寄存器由兩個(gè)字節(jié)組成,實(shí)際上ds18b20中寄存器的字節(jié)定義或溫度值與ds1820不一樣,ds1820的分辨率為0.5℃,而ds18b20的12位分辨率為2~4℃。
3 ds18b20的應(yīng)用 ds18b20采用3腳to-92封裝或8腳soic封裝。圖1是其采用8腳soic封裝的引腳排列圖。其中g(shù)nd接地;vdd為電源端;dq是數(shù)據(jù)輸入/輸出端;其余為空腳。 ds18b20的供電方式有兩種:一種為寄生電源,另一種為外加電源。
同ds1820一樣,用戶也可通過(guò)1線端口對(duì)ds18b20進(jìn)行操作,其步驟為: 復(fù)位→rom功能命令→存儲(chǔ)器功能命令→執(zhí)行/數(shù)據(jù)→ dsb1820的rom命令有5個(gè),存儲(chǔ)器命令有6個(gè),這些命令字和功能同ds1820完全一樣。命令的執(zhí)行都是由復(fù)位、多個(gè)讀時(shí)隙或/和寫(xiě)時(shí)隙基本時(shí)序單元組成。因此
摘要:ds18b20是美國(guó)dallas公司生產(chǎn)的可完全替代ds1820的全新型單線數(shù)字式溫度計(jì)。文中介紹了ds18b20的性能結(jié)構(gòu)和與ds1820比較所具有的不同特點(diǎn),說(shuō)明了ds18b20的使用要求。給出了ds18b20與單片機(jī)成成的測(cè)溫系統(tǒng)的應(yīng)用電路和檢測(cè)流程。 關(guān)鍵詞:單線器件 數(shù)字式溫度儀 ds18b20 1 引言 ds18b20是美國(guó)dallas公司生產(chǎn)的一線式數(shù)字式溫度計(jì)芯片,它具有結(jié)構(gòu)簡(jiǎn)單,不需外接元件,采用一根i/o數(shù)據(jù)線既可供電又可傳輸數(shù)據(jù)、并可由用戶設(shè)置溫度報(bào)警界限等特點(diǎn),可廣泛用于食品庫(kù)、冷庫(kù)、糧庫(kù)等需要控制溫度的地方。ds18b20是ds1820的改進(jìn)型產(chǎn)品,但該產(chǎn)品具有比ds1820更好的性能,目前,該產(chǎn)品已成為ds1820的替代品而在溫控系統(tǒng)中得到廣泛的應(yīng)用。 2 ds18b20性能特點(diǎn) 與dallas公司生產(chǎn)的ds1820相比,ds18b20具有如下特點(diǎn): ●在-10℃~+85℃范圍內(nèi),ds18b20具有±0.5℃的精度。因而ds18b20在和ds1820的測(cè)溫精度相同時(shí),具有更寬廣的溫度范圍。 ●分辨率為9~12位(包括1位符號(hào)位),并可由編程決定具體位數(shù); ●ds18b20的轉(zhuǎn)換時(shí)間與設(shè)定的分辨率有關(guān),當(dāng)設(shè)定為9位時(shí),最大轉(zhuǎn)換時(shí)間為93.75ms;10位時(shí)的轉(zhuǎn)換時(shí)間為187.5ms;11位時(shí)為375ms;12位時(shí)為750ms; ●電源電壓范圍為3.0v~5.5v; ●內(nèi)含程序設(shè)置寄存器,可用來(lái)設(shè)置分辨率位數(shù),該寄存器是ds1820所沒(méi)有的。其格式為: tm r1 r0 1 1 1 1 1 其中,tm為測(cè)試模式位,為1表示測(cè)試模式,為0表示工作模式,出廠時(shí)該位設(shè)為0,且不可改變。r1和r0的設(shè)置組合與溫度分辨率有關(guān),具體關(guān)系見(jiàn)表1。
表1 溫度分辨率的設(shè)置 r1 r2 分辨率的設(shè)置組合 0 0 9位 0 1 10位 1 0 11位 1 1 12信 ●片內(nèi)帶有64位激光rom:從高位算起,該rom有一個(gè)字節(jié)的crc校驗(yàn)碼,6個(gè)字節(jié)的產(chǎn)品序號(hào)和一個(gè)字節(jié)的家庭代碼。對(duì)于家庭代碼,ds1820是10h,ds18b20是28h。 ●內(nèi)含溫度數(shù)據(jù)寄存器:該寄存器由兩個(gè)字節(jié)組成,實(shí)際上ds18b20中寄存器的字節(jié)定義或溫度值與ds1820不一樣,ds1820的分辨率為0.5℃,而ds18b20的12位分辨率為2~4℃。
3 ds18b20的應(yīng)用 ds18b20采用3腳to-92封裝或8腳soic封裝。圖1是其采用8腳soic封裝的引腳排列圖。其中g(shù)nd接地;vdd為電源端;dq是數(shù)據(jù)輸入/輸出端;其余為空腳。 ds18b20的供電方式有兩種:一種為寄生電源,另一種為外加電源。
同ds1820一樣,用戶也可通過(guò)1線端口對(duì)ds18b20進(jìn)行操作,其步驟為: 復(fù)位→rom功能命令→存儲(chǔ)器功能命令→執(zhí)行/數(shù)據(jù)→ dsb1820的rom命令有5個(gè),存儲(chǔ)器命令有6個(gè),這些命令字和功能同ds1820完全一樣。命令的執(zhí)行都是由復(fù)位、多個(gè)讀時(shí)隙或/和寫(xiě)時(shí)隙基本時(shí)序單元組成。因此
熱門(mén)點(diǎn)擊
- 一種基于FPGA技術(shù)的虛擬邏輯分析儀的研究與
- 高端電流檢測(cè)的原理和電路
- 數(shù)字式溫度計(jì)DS18B20的特性及應(yīng)用
- 鋼琴琴鍵排列平整性的測(cè)量
- 電話報(bào)警系統(tǒng)的設(shè)計(jì)
- 基于條形碼技術(shù)的車間監(jiān)控系統(tǒng)的實(shí)時(shí)信息采集
- 一種高性能的VXI矩陣開(kāi)關(guān)模塊的研制
- 汽車故障自診斷系統(tǒng)與故障診斷儀V.A.G15
- 電視近距離人體信號(hào)檢測(cè)及保護(hù)電路研究
- 電力電纜接頭運(yùn)行溫度的在線監(jiān)視
推薦技術(shù)資料
- 滑雪繞樁機(jī)器人
- 本例是一款非常有趣,同時(shí)又有一定調(diào)試難度的玩法。EDE2116AB... [詳細(xì)]
- CV/CC InnoSwitch3-AQ 開(kāi)
- URF1DxxM-60WR3系
- 1-6W URA24xxN-x
- 閉環(huán)磁通門(mén)信號(hào)調(diào)節(jié)芯片NSDRV401
- SK-RiSC-SOM-H27X-V1.1應(yīng)
- RISC技術(shù)8位微控制器參數(shù)設(shè)
- 多媒體協(xié)處理器SM501在嵌入式系統(tǒng)中的應(yīng)用
- 基于IEEE802.11b的EPA溫度變送器
- QUICCEngine新引擎推動(dòng)IP網(wǎng)絡(luò)革新
- SoC面世八年后的產(chǎn)業(yè)機(jī)遇
- MPC8xx系列處理器的嵌入式系統(tǒng)電源設(shè)計(jì)
- dsPIC及其在交流變頻調(diào)速中的應(yīng)用研究